The Position Analysis Questionnaire (PAQ) is a widely used tool in the field of psychology and human resource management. It helps in systematically evaluating and analyzing different job roles. Let’s dive into what the PAQ is, how it works, and why it’s important.

What is the Position Analysis Questionnaire?

The PAQ is a structured questionnaire that collects detailed information about various job tasks and requirements. It helps organizations understand the essential functions of a job and how it fits into the larger organizational structure.

Why Use the PAQ?

  • Job Analysis: The PAQ provides a comprehensive analysis of job roles, which can be essential for recruitment, training, and development.
  • Job Evaluation: It helps in determining job worth and can inform compensation decisions.
  • Performance Appraisal: By clarifying job expectations, it can aid in evaluating employee performance.

Steps in Conducting a Position Analysis Questionnaire

  1. Preparation: Gather job descriptions and existing data related to the job roles being analyzed.
  2. Administering the PAQ: Distribute the questionnaire to employees who are currently in or are familiar with the job roles.
  3. Data Collection: Collect responses and ensure that they are comprehensive and reflect true job activities.
  4. Data Analysis: Analyze the data to identify key themes and job requirements.
  5. Reporting: Create a report summarizing the findings and recommendations based on the analysis.

Types of Information Gathered

The PAQ focuses on several categories of information:

  • Work Activities: What tasks are performed?
  • Worker Characteristics: What skills and attributes are needed?
  • Job Context: What is the work environment like?

Comparison with Other Job Analysis Tools

While the PAQ is effective, it’s essential to compare it with other job analysis methods. Here’s how it stacks up:

  • Job Element Method: Focuses on the critical elements of a job, while the PAQ covers broader job activities.
  • Functional Job Analysis: Similar in approach but may not be as structured as the PAQ.
  • Task Inventory: A more detailed approach that can be time-consuming compared to the PAQ.

Real-Life Example

Imagine a company looking to hire a new marketing manager. By using the PAQ, they can gather information on:

  • Typical Tasks: Analyzing market trends, developing marketing strategies, overseeing campaigns.
  • Necessary Skills: Creativity, communication, analytical skills.
  • Work Environment: Collaborative team settings, remote work possibilities.

This information helps the company create an accurate job description and find the right candidate.
